I tried this again carefully today and think the originally reported problem is solved.

Subiquity now correctly reports that the network is not up by "Continue without network" (since subiquity seems to try a automatic network configuration by default that is not possible in my case/environment), allows to configure the network (what I did statically), I can then proceed with "Save" and "Done" and the network is properly configured, up and running. So regarding this flow everything is fine and this ticket can be closed.

However, all the network configuration data was already passed over via the parm-file.
So it would be good and convenient if it's just picked up by subiquity and automatically activated, so that this second static config becomes obsolete ...
